The precise location of a medieval settlement associated with Doonmoon (Ballynahinch) Castle (LI048-020----) has not been identified. The terrier of the 1654-56 Down Survey map of Down and Long parish map recorded that; ‘Upon Downemoone Standes a Faire Castle and a good Irish Towne’ (NLI MS 718). The 1654-56 Civil Survey of Limerick recorded that Gibbon fitz Gibbon of Doonmoone, an Irish Papist was in 1640 the owner of Doonmoone, ‘whereon stands a Castle [LI048-020----], Bawne [LI048-020001-] & a Mill’ along with ‘three tatch houses, two whereof have two stone Chymnies and about 22 smale Cabyns [LI048-020002-]’ (Simington 1938, 234).
